Financial Crime Operations – Analyst
The Compliance team at EY GDS partners with other EY offices across the globe to provide an array of compliance solutions to our clients. The team works on short to long term engagements to assist in establishing, maintaining, and reviewing the outputs of business functions and compliance programs.
Financial crime risks relating to anti-money laundering (AML), terrorist financing, anti-bribery controls, sanctions compliance and fraud are a high focus for regulated businesses and external scrutiny as regulation and practice continues to evolve. Responsible for developing and overseeing the financial crime and fraud prevention framework, designed to ensure client(s) are compliant, protected from risk and loss from financial crime.
